Таблица включения даты последней редакции (публикации) в инструментальную панель - PullRequest
0 голосов
/ 27 февраля 2019

У меня есть инструментальная панель, которую я разрабатываю в 2018.2.3 Desktop, которая в конечном итоге будет опубликована на нашем внутреннем веб-портале Tableau.Я пишу вкладку «Справка», в которой есть некоторая документация, инструкции и т. Д., Которые пользователи могут просмотреть, если им интересно, для чего предназначен отчет, как его использовать, определения и т. Д.

Одна часть, котораяЯ хочу включить в заголовок три даты:

  • Отчет создан
  • Обновление данных отчета
  • Дата публикации отчета

Первые два просты, «Отчет создан» - это просто текст, так как я понятия не имею, как получить дату, когда отчет был фактически запущен.Текст подходит для этого.Обновление данных просто, как использование "".Это работает отлично.

Моя единственная проблема - я хотел бы включить самую последнюю дату / ревизию публикации.Теперь я вижу это в Веб-таблицах как метаданные на панели инструментов, но я бы хотел, чтобы это было частью этой страницы «Справки».Есть ли способ сделать это с какой-то размерности или переменной?Заранее спасибо.

1 Ответ

0 голосов
/ 27 февраля 2019

Если вы находитесь на сервере, а не в сети, вы можете взглянуть на получение этих данных из базы данных WORKGROUP, с которой работает Tableau Server.Используйте это руководство из Tableau , чтобы получить эту настройку.

Тогда вы захотите взглянуть на таблицы workbook, sites и workbook_versions.Вот пример запроса, который может помочь.

select s.name site, w.name workbook, wv.version_number, wv.published_at, w.updated_at 
from workbooks w 
left join sites s on w.site_id = s.id
left join workbook_versions wv on w.id = wv.workbook_id
where upper(w.name) like '%<WORKBOOK>%'
group by 1,2,3,4,5
having w.updated_at = max(w.updated_at)

published_at - это отметка времени первоначальной публикации.

updated_at - это последняя дата обновления.

version_number - это количество публикаций рабочей книги на этом сайте.

Здесь словарь данных для всех остальных доступных таблиц.

Вы можете использовать этот запрос как новый источник данных и создать текст, который вы хотите отобразить.

...